Business Workflow Management Software (BWMS) is designed to help organizations streamline their operations by automating repetitive tasks, improving communication, and providing real-time insights into workflow performance. By leveraging BWMS, businesses can reduce manual errors, enhance productivity, and ensure that all processes are aligned with organizational goals. The software typically includes features such as task automation, process mapping, collaboration tools, and analytics, making it a versatile solution for various industries.


One of the primary advantages of BWMS is its ability to automate routine tasks. For instance, instead of manually assigning tasks and tracking their progress, the software can automatically assign tasks based on predefined rules and notify team members of deadlines. This not only saves time but also ensures that tasks are completed on time and without errors. Additionally, BWMS provides a centralized platform for collaboration, allowing team members to communicate, share files, and update task statuses in real-time.


Key Features of Business Workflow Management Software

When evaluating BWMS, it's essential to consider the key features that differentiate one solution from another. Some of the most important features include:

  • Task Automation: Automates repetitive tasks, reducing manual effort and minimizing errors.
  • Process Mapping: Visualizes workflows, making it easier to identify bottlenecks and optimize processes.
  • Collaboration Tools: Facilitates communication and file sharing among team members.
  • Analytics and Reporting: Provides insights into workflow performance, helping businesses make data-driven decisions.
  • Integration Capabilities: Integrates with other business tools such as CRM, ERP, and project management software.

Benefits of Implementing BWMS

Implementing BWMS offers numerous benefits for businesses of all sizes. Some of the most notable advantages include:

  • Improved Efficiency: Automating tasks and streamlining processes leads to faster completion times and reduced operational costs.
  • Enhanced Collaboration: Centralized platforms improve communication and coordination among team members.
  • Better Decision-Making: Real-time analytics and reporting provide valuable insights, enabling businesses to make informed decisions.
  • Scalability: BWMS can easily scale with the growth of the business, accommodating increased workloads and additional users.
  • Compliance and Security: Ensures that all processes comply with industry regulations and data security standards.

Comparison of Leading Business Workflow Management Software

To help businesses choose the right BWMS, here's a comparison of some of the leading solutions available in the market:

Software Key Features Pricing (Starting From) Best For
Monday.com Task automation, process mapping, collaboration tools $8/user/month Small to medium-sized businesses
Asana Task management, project tracking, integrations $10.99/user/month Teams and project-based organizations
Zapier Workflow automation, app integrations $19.99/month Automating workflows across multiple apps
Smartsheet Process management, collaboration, reporting $14/user/month Enterprise-level organizations
Kissflow Workflow automation, process management, analytics $390/month Businesses looking for a comprehensive solution

Choosing the Right BWMS for Your Business

Selecting the right BWMS depends on several factors, including the size of your business, the complexity of your workflows, and your budget. For small businesses, solutions like Monday.com and Asana offer affordable and user-friendly options. Larger enterprises may benefit from more robust platforms like Smartsheet and Kissflow, which provide advanced features and scalability. It's also important to consider the integration capabilities of the software, as seamless integration with existing tools can significantly enhance productivity.
